Looking at your itinerary, your first two stops, Grand Turk and Half Moon Cay are typically beach days. That can cost as little as nothing, considering the beach is right there when you get off the ship. Your third stop in Freeport, most people would just figure out what they would like to do and either take a taxi or a shuttle to wherever they are going to spend the day and pay their own way. No real reason for a "ship's excursion". You will find many on this site who say they won't even get off the ship in Freeport. Welcome to Cruise Critic.
